We, Sharp’s Brewery, are a modern brewer of cask and bottled beer based in Rock, Cornwall, and owner of the UK’s number one cask and bottled beer, Doom Bar. We’ve grown rapidly to become the largest brewer of cask beer in the South West.
Sharp's Brewery was founded in 1994 by Bill Sharp. The brewery has been through three phases – from a small micro brewery, to a larger facility within the same building and finally to the current phase that has seen the Brewery extend its premises to accommodate more vessels and increase its brewing capacity. Since 2011, the brewery has been owned by Molson Coors.
